Who Is Zennie Abraham?

Who is Zennie Abraham? Zennie is the creator of The Zennie62 YouTube channel, the first continuous news and news commentary YouTube Channel in Oakland started in 2006, as well as Oakland's first news blog Oakland Focus in 2003. Zennie was founder of Sports Business Simulations in 2003, and builder of The system dynamics simulation games Oakland Baseball Simworld, XFL Simworld, and "Buffy, The Gym Girl", before starting the Delaware C-Corp Zennie62Media, Inc. Zennie is commonly described as "Oakland's first blogger and vlogger", he was once aide to two Mayors of Oakland, Elihu Harris and Jerry Brown.

Zennie is the only person in NFL history to form a bid for Oakland to host the Super Bowl Game, Super Bowl XXXIX, in 2000 for the 2005 Super Bowl. Zennie created the nonprofit Oakland-Alameda County Sports Commission and Super Bowl XXXIX Bidding Committee from scratch and with the help of friends like legendary super-sports agent Leigh Steinberg and Oaklanders like rap promoter Lionel Bea, Phil Tagami John Protopapas and Oakland Tribune / ANG Newspaper Publisher Scott McKibben, and San Francisco marketers like Beth Schnitizer, now of Sprtiz Marketing, Robert Brown, Jay Randy Gordon, and public officials like the late Alameda County Supervisor Gale Steele and then-City Manager Robert Bobb (who put Zennie in charge of the effort) . Jacksonville beat other finalists Oakland and Miami for the right to host that game pitting The New England Patriots vs.The Philadelphia Eagles.

Oakland Must Take Bold Steps To Improve

Zennie believes that Oakland's not taking bold steps to improve a subpar economic condition. To help remedy this, he wants the NFL and The Bay Area Host Committee to bring a major Super Bowl LX-related event to Oakland: "Jack London's NFL Playland."

The idea for Super Bowl City really started with me, Zennie Abraham as head of the Super Bowl Oakland Bid for Super Bowl XXXIX in 2000 for the 2005 Game. I caem up with the idea of something called Jack London's NFL Playland.

And yes, Zennie Abraham did come up with the name Jack London's NFL Playland, as well. In Jack London's NFL Playland, the idea was to have something that caused people to come to Oakland and not be in San Francisco for the entire two week Super Bowl period.

The name "Jack London's NFL Playland" came from the site to be used: Jack London Square at the Port of Oakland. Jack London's NFL Playland itself was envisioned to be defined by a fenced boundary around Jack London Square. Within it would be a combination of music concert stages and "Taste of Oakland" pavilions. as well as an auction of Oakland Raiders memorabilia.

The entry fee for was planned to be $30. Jack London's NFL Playland would be built for the two week Super Bowl Period and then dismantled. While Oakland lost the 2005 Super Bowl Competition, the idea of Jack London's NFL Playland remains.

The one question is how it would be paid for. The $30 entry fee is for day-to-day operations with any extra revenue placed in a fund to help Oakland nonprofit organizations. But the construction cost would be split and offered to Oakland-based businesses that have been great community friends. Argent Materials in East Oakland is one such firm.
